“FMS Academy” – Traineeship at FMS Brazil

Finding good professionals in the market is not an easy task. It takes time, resources and always bears the risk of hiring people who do not match with Fr. Meyer’s Sohn values and culture. Based on that, FMS Brazil has created the "FMS Academy", a structured Internship Program with the aim to develop future professionals within FMS.

FMS Brazil selects students who are willing to learn and work in teams and are looking for a challenge. In the first round more than 40 students applied; in the end 3 trainees were selected and started their journey at FMS. Over the course the participants receive different kind of trainings like FMS values and processes within the company to develop their skills.

 

The trainees start by learning the basics about the freight forwarding business and gradually walk through the entire operational process. A follow up section between the trainees and their supervisor each week is held to assure comprehension and discuss questions. During their development period, the trainees rotate between departments to get an expanded vision about our services and along this process we aim to discover the most suitable area to each one.

The second year focuses on specialization, according to the personal profile and the company's needs; the participants will be allocated in one of the departments and start a regular routine in a designated place.

 

 

When the trainees conclude the FMS Academy training after 2 years they are able to work as professionals in the freight forwarding business. The main goal of the FMS academy is to retain the professionals yielding good results, who have entangled with the company's processes way of working.

We believe that this program will produce a good breed of future talents at Fr Meyer's Sohn.
